The latest edition of our Top 50 Most Viewed U.S. YouTube Channels chart offers a satisfying mix of content providers, including one called, well, Satisfying Mix. But at the top of the ranking, it’s still the same story. Kid-friendly channels rule, with a hub that hails from Southern California landing on top of the heap.

Influence marketing becomes trendy, grows to $12 million in 2020 | KyivPost

on social media Popularity on social media pays off. Last year, Ukrainian brands invested over $12 million in the niche influence market, where popular bloggers advertise products on Facebook, Instagram, Twitch or YouTube, according to the research by the Interactive Advertising Bureau (IAB). This is the first-ever research that analyzes influence marketing in Ukraine. It includes anonymous data of fourteen Ukrainian advertising firms, including Burda Media, MediaHead and Razom Group, according to Vera Slyvinska, head of the influence marketing committee at the IAB. The influence market is rapidly growing and now competes for money with other media like television or websites where brands are used to advertising their products. As influencers become more popular, Ukrainian businesses plan to invest 50-70% more money on influence marketing in the next two years, according to Nastya Baydachenko, chief executive of the IAB.
